Comments for Harriet MilestonesHarriet Milestones: 03/23/07It's been a while since I've done a Harriet update so here we go. Harriet is almost seven months old. She loves to babble, doing things with her hands (and feet), petting Caligula, and eating solids. While she can crawl and sit without support, she can't do either consistently or at will. Those are the two things she needs to work on most. She can, however, stand just fine if I put her on her feet and give her something to hold on to (like the edge of my chair). In fact, standing is one of her favorite pass times and has been for months but it's only in the last week that she's been able to hold herself up when standing. As we're such a talkative family (Sean and Ian especially), Harriet knows she has to talk to get the attention she wants. She has already started to use a few words. Her vocabulary consists of: dada, mama, sean (really more like 'on' as she only has two teeth), where, that, no, nap and num-num (her word for eating). She and Sean get along beautifully. She loves it when Sean makes barn animal noises for her. Harriet plays along and can meow like a cat and trumpet like an elephant. The kids also like to play with stacking cups together.
